Should the Government take action to make all manufacturers give more realistic on road use fuel figures, instead of the assimilated one's that they use at the moment in there brochures.

They do not mean anything when you use the vehicles on the road and you don't seem to have any redress to them not coming anywhere near to what they claim.

The should be made to put down figures that have been acheived on the road and show how they where acieved. ie, in traffic 30 mpg, long journeys 40 mpg, mixed driving 35 mpg etc.

Please give me your views on this. There must be more than me who have been misled by the MPG figures shown in the brochures compared to on the road use. I am not talking a couple of miles but has much as 20 mpg difference.
